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
180066 5185 2451274363 2140
289 63
289 63
0713676 8322712 7932
All about undefined
Interested in learning more?
289 63
0713676 8322712 7932
See more
38031865588 8088
8329710 3281 285 345230
See more
318477822 53544347348 5151462
0714 3106 87305 7856064
See more